Biographical Information

diagonal line

State Representative Renée Kosel, of New Lenox, Illinois, is currently serving her sixth term in the Illinois General Assembly. As a former teacher and Board of Education member, Rep. Kosel has proven to be an ardent voice for education in the state legislature since she took office in 1997. She has also been a strong supporter of less taxes, free enterprise, quality healthcare, family values, ethics reform and open space, as evidenced by several legislative awards from ARC, Illinois Home Health Care Council, the Illinois Chamber of Commerce, Illinois Farm Bureau, the Employment Law Council and the South Suburban Park & Recreation, to name only a few. In addition to her national and statewide awards, Representative Kosel was recognized by her House Republican colleagues when she was elected as Assistant House Republican Leader in 2005 and re-elected in 2007.

Rep. Kosel currently serves on the following House Committees: Elementary & Secondary Education, International Trade & Commerce, Least Cost Power Procurement (Republican spokesperson), Registration & Regulation, Transportation & Motor Vehicles, Housing and Urban Development and DCFS Oversight committees. She also serves on the State’s Health Planning Reform Task Force, is the state Co-chair of the American Legislative Exchange Council and is a member of the National Conference of State Legislators, Conference of Women Legislators, Southern Illinois University School of Dental Medicine Dean’s Advisory Board and the Illinois State Rifle Association. On the local level, Rep. Kosel serves on the University of St. Francis President's Board of Advisors. She also serves as the current president of the Advocate Christ Medical Center Governing Board, as well as a member of the Advocate Christ Cancer Institute Foundation Board. She is a member of several local Chambers of Commerce, the New Lenox Lions Club and Rotary and the Mokena Woman’s Club.

An alumna of Western Illinois University (B.S. Education), Rep. Kosel previously taught in the Chicago Public Schools, was a substitute teacher for New Lenox School District 122 and served as a member and past president of the Lincoln-Way 210 Board of Education for 13 years before becoming a state legislator.

Representative Kosel and her husband Dr. Alfred Kosel, a practicing dentist in Tinley Park, IL, reside in New Lenox, and enjoy spending time with their three grown children, their spouses and nine grandchildren.
